BREAKING NEWS: Bloomfield, New Jersey Man Sentenced To State Prison

36-YEAR-OLD BLOOMFIELD MAN HAS BEEN SENTENCED TO 35 YEARS IN PRISON FOR KILLING A MAN IN 2022

     "Lamar Sommers Has Been Sentenced For His Role In The 2022 Fatal Shooting Of  Jahque Benbow While He Was Working At An Irvington Gas Station."

Wednesday, February 7, 2024, 4:00 A.M. ET. By Art Fletcher Englebrook Independent News,



NEWARK, NJ.- Acting Essex County Prosecutor Theodore N. Stephens, II reported, that during a brief Court Hearing in Essex County Superior Court, The Honorable Michael L. Ravin, J.S.C. Sentenced Lamar Sommers, 36, of Bloomfield, New Jersey to 35 Years in New Jersey State Prison for his role in The Shooting Death of Jahque Benbow, 23, of Irvington, New Jersey, while Mr. Benbow was at work at an Irvington Gas Station.



     Mr. Sommers was Found Guilty on October 10, 2023, on The Charges of First Degree Conspiracy to Commit Murder; First Degree Murder; Second Degree Possession of a Weapon for an Unlawful Purpose; and Second Degree Unlawful Possession of a Weapon.


     The Conviction and Sentences stem from an incident when on May 11, 2022, Mr. Sommers along with Two Unidentified Men, conspired to Shoot Mr. Benbow at The Irvington Gas Station where he worked. Sommers drove the Two Men to Irvington, where he dropped them off a block from The Gas Station. The Two Men Shot Mr. Benbow Five Times while Sommers waited in the car. Sommers then drove the Shooters away from the scene. Sommers then Fled New Jersey and was Apprehended in North Carolina on June 16, 2022.


     Assistant Prosecutor F. Garnes, who tried the case with Assistant Prosecutor J. Ventola, said, "Mr. Benbow was hunted, then executed in a public place where innocent bystanders ran for their when shots rang out."


     Assistant Prosecutor Ventola said, "The fact that Mr. Benbow's baby, born hours after his death, will never know him, further compounds this tragedy."
